Pi Network Gains Institutional Credibility With Kraken Listing and Expands Ecosystem With Live Blockchain Transactions
- The Kraken listing of Pi Network’s PI token on March 13, 2026, represents the first regulated U.S. venue for PI spot trading.
- Pi Network has enabled live blockchain transactions, allowing users to conduct real-world payments using Pi Coin, enhancing its practical utility.
- The Pi Network is preparing for the launch of its decentralized exchange (DEX), expected to begin with version v20.3, with technical groundwork laid by version v20.2.
The Kraken listing of Pi Network’s PI token on March 13, 2026, is a regulatory milestone that increases the token's visibility and accessibility for U.S. investors. This development has the potential to attract institutional interest and could influence other major exchanges like Binance to follow suit. As the first regulated U.S. trading venue for PI, Kraken’s inclusion of the token provides a credible foundation for Pi Network’s broader adoption.
Simultaneously, Pi Network has introduced live blockchain transactions, a significant step toward establishing practical use cases for Pi Coin. Users can now conduct secure and fast payments using Pi Coin, with validation provided by a decentralized network of Pi Nodes. This development shifts the focus from speculative value to real-world utility, potentially driving broader adoption and economic activity within the Pi ecosystem.

The Pi Network is also preparing for the launch of its decentralized exchange (DEX), a crucial milestone expected to begin with version v20.3. Version v20.2 is currently laying the technical groundwork for the DEX, including transaction verification and smart contract deployment. This transition to a decentralized exchange aligns with Pi Network’s goal of creating a self-sustaining digital economy with increased liquidity and price stability.
